Unveiling the Basics of Dependent Events (H1)

Dependent events in probability refer to situations where the outcome of one event influences the outcome of another. To comprehend this concept fully, envision a deck of cards. If you draw a card and don't replace it, the probability of the next draw will depend on the outcome of the first draw.
